The Nurse Practitioner in the correctional setting provideshealth care services to incarcerated individuals within the scope of theirlicense. The Nurse Practitioner performs physical examinations, diagnostictesting, assessments/health screenings, prescribes medications, and educatesinmates on health prevention/promotion, medical conditions, and treatment.
Minimum Requirements:
- Current Nurse Practitioner Certification and license in thestate of practice required
- Certification as a Nurse Practitioner by a nationallyaccredited nursing organization (e.g. American Academy of Nurse Practitioners AANP, American Nurses Credentialing Center ANCC) is preferred
- Specialty Certification as per client request and or stateregulations if applicable
- One year experience as an NP preferred
- One year of correctional experience preferred
- Maintain collaboration agreements, per state requirements
- Complies with all relevant professional standards ofpractice
- Current CPR if applicable
- TB questionnaire, PPD or chest x-ray if applicable
- Current Health certificate (per contract or stateregulation)
- Must meet all federal, state and local requirements
- Must be at least 18 years of age
